What Exactly Is the Polaris RZR 1000 Crankcase Bearing Code?
First things first, let’s decode the message your RZR is sending you. Modern machines like the RZR use a system of diagnostic trouble codes (DTCs) to tell you what’s wrong. For Polaris, these are often displayed as SPN and FMI numbers.
The most common code you’ll encounter for this issue is:
- SPN 65590, FMI 7
Translated from computer-speak, this means: “Crankcase Bearing Lubrication – Mechanical System Not Responding Properly.” In plain English, your RZR’s brain (the ECU) has detected a serious problem with the oil pressure or flow responsible for protecting the engine’s main bearings.
This is not a suggestion. It’s a critical warning. The main bearings support the crankshaft—the backbone of your engine. Without proper lubrication, they will fail, leading to catastrophic engine damage. Think of this code as your engine’s last-ditch effort to scream for help before it’s too late.
Common Culprits: Why This Code Is Haunting Your RZR
Before you start tearing the engine apart, it’s crucial to understand the potential causes. The problem can range from something incredibly simple to something major. Here are the most common problems with a polaris rzr 1000 crankcase bearing code, starting with the easiest to check.
Low Oil Level or Incorrect Oil
This is the first and most obvious thing to check. If the oil level is too low, the oil pump can suck in air, causing pressure to drop instantly. Using the wrong type of oil (too thin or not rated for your machine) can also lead to a loss of pressure, especially when the engine gets hot.
Clogged Oil Filter or Pickup Screen
A dirty, clogged, or collapsed oil filter can severely restrict oil flow. Similarly, the oil pickup tube in the bottom of your oil pan has a screen on it. If that screen gets clogged with sludge or debris, it will starve the oil pump, leading to a pressure drop.
Failing Oil Pump
The oil pump is the heart of your engine’s lubrication system. It’s a mechanical part with gears that can wear out over time. A worn-out pump simply can’t generate the pressure needed to keep the engine safe, especially at idle or low RPMs.
Faulty Oil Pressure Sensor
Sometimes, the engine is perfectly fine, but the sensor telling the ECU about the oil pressure is lying. A faulty sensor can send an incorrect low-pressure signal, triggering the code even when everything is mechanically sound. This is the best-case scenario for a repair.
Internal Engine Wear (The Big One)
This is the one we hope it isn’t. As an engine racks up miles, the clearance between the crankshaft and the main bearings increases. This excessive clearance allows oil to bleed out too quickly, causing a systemic loss of oil pressure that the pump can’t overcome. This usually requires a full engine rebuild.
Your Step-by-Step Diagnostic Polaris RZR 1000 Crankcase Bearing Code Guide
Alright, it’s time to get your hands dirty. This diagnostic process will help you narrow down the cause. The most important of all the polaris rzr 1000 crankcase bearing code tips is to be methodical. Don’t skip steps!
Safety First: Before you begin, ensure your RZR is on level ground, the engine is cool, and the key is out of the ignition.
Step 1: STOP THE ENGINE. If this code appears while you are riding, pull over safely and shut the engine off immediately. Running the engine for even a few minutes with no oil pressure can destroy it.
Step 2: Check the Oil Level and Condition. Pull the dipstick. Is the oil level between the marks? Is the oil milky (indicating coolant contamination) or does it smell burnt? If it’s low, top it off with the correct Polaris PS-4 oil and see if the code clears after a brief, cautious start-up.
Step 3: Inspect the Oil and Filter for Debris. This is a critical step. Drain the oil into a clean pan. Look for any metallic glitter or shavings. A few tiny specks can be normal, but a significant amount of “gold” (bearing material) or silver (aluminum) flakes is a very bad sign. Cut open your old oil filter and inspect the pleated material inside for the same debris.
Step 4: Test Oil Pressure Manually. This is the only way to know for sure if you have a real pressure problem or just a bad sensor. You will need a mechanical oil pressure gauge. Locate the oil pressure sensor on the engine, remove it, and thread in the fitting for your gauge.
Start the engine and check the pressure. Consult your service manual for the exact specs, but generally, you want to see around 20 PSI at idle and 40-60 PSI at higher RPMs. If the pressure is within spec, your problem is very likely the sensor or its wiring. If the pressure is low, you have a real mechanical issue.
Step 5: Inspect the Sensor and Wiring. If your manual pressure test passed, closely examine the oil pressure sensor and the wire harness connected to it. Look for any frayed wires, loose connections, or oil contamination in the plug.
The Repair Path: Solutions for Common Problems
Your diagnostic work will point you toward the solution. Understanding how to polaris rzr 1000 crankcase bearing code diagnostics can save you a fortune in unnecessary parts.
- If Oil Pressure Tested GOOD: Your relief is immense! The most likely culprit is a faulty oil pressure sending unit. Replace the sensor, clear the codes, and monitor the machine. This is one of the key benefits of polaris rzr 1000 crankcase bearing code knowledge—you can avoid an engine teardown.
- If Oil Pressure Tested LOW (and oil was clean): Your next step is to investigate a flow restriction. Drop the oil pan and inspect the oil pickup tube and screen for blockage. If the screen is clean, the oil pump itself is the next logical suspect.
- If Oil Pressure Tested LOW (and you found metal in the oil): This is the tough one. Significant metal debris confirms internal engine damage. The bearings are likely worn, and the engine requires a complete teardown and rebuild.

The Importance of Regular, Quality Oil Changes
This cannot be overstated. Use a high-quality, Polaris-spec oil like PS-4 Full Synthetic and a genuine OEM or high-quality aftermarket oil filter. Change your oil and filter religiously according to the service manual—or even more frequently if you ride in harsh, dusty, or wet conditions.
Let It Warm Up Properly
Cold oil is thick and doesn’t flow well. Don’t start your RZR and immediately pin the throttle. Give the engine a few minutes to warm up, allowing the oil to thin out and circulate properly to all those critical components before putting it under a heavy load.

When to Call a Pro: Knowing Your Limits
DIY wrenching is rewarding, but it’s vital to know when you’re in over your head. This particular code can lead to a very complex and expensive job.
You should strongly consider taking your RZR to a qualified technician if:
- You confirm low oil pressure but are not comfortable dropping the oil pan or replacing an oil pump.
- You find significant metal shavings in your oil.
- The problem requires splitting the engine cases for a bearing replacement or rebuild.
An engine rebuild is a precise job that requires specialized tools and a pristine environment. A small mistake can lead to another catastrophic failure. Sometimes, the smart move is letting an expert handle it.
Frequently Asked Questions About the Polaris RZR 1000 Crankcase Bearing Code
Can I ride my RZR with the crankcase bearing code active?
Absolutely not. You should shut the engine off as soon as it is safe to do so. Continuing to run the engine with a confirmed low oil pressure condition will quickly turn a repairable problem into a boat anchor that used to be your engine.
What tools do I need to check the oil pressure myself?
At a minimum, you’ll need a good mechanical oil pressure test kit with various fittings, a basic socket and wrench set to remove the old sensor, some shop towels, and a drain pan. Always refer to a service manual for the exact port location and torque specs.
Does using a different brand of oil cause this code?
It can. If you use an oil that is not the correct viscosity (e.g., 5W-50 for the Pro XP engine) or doesn’t have the required additive package, it can shear down and lose its ability to maintain pressure when hot. Always use an oil that meets or exceeds Polaris specifications.
